Template:Character Lucky Lee is a spirit found on Harrow Island in Phantom Hourglass.

Biography

Lucky Lee randomly appears when Link digs while playing the Digging Game on Harrow Island. If Link pays Lucky Lee 50 Rupees, it will give him a chance to pick between a small or a big chest.[1] The small one may contain 200 Rupees,[2] while the big one may contain 40 Rupees.[3] Both may contain either 150 Rupees[4] or nothing, in which case Lee will charge Link an additional 100 Rupees.[5]

Nomenclature

Names in Other Regions
Language Name
Japan Japanese ラッキー・リー (Rakkī Rī)
Canada FrenchCA Lee le Loqué
France FrenchEU Lucky la chance
Germany German Lucky Lee
Italy Italian Fortunato
Spain SpanishEU Lee, el Afortunado
Latin America SpanishLA Lee el Afortunado
